Doosan bid favoured at Shuwaikh

Doosan’s patience has finally paid off. Kuwait has approved the Korean desalter’s KWD88 million ($321 million) bid for the country’s largest SWRO plant, a year after the project was retendered.

Kuwait’s Ministry of Electricity and Water took a step closer to awarding the contract for the country’s largest reverse osmosis (RO) desalination plant, as it recommended Doosan’s bid for the proposed 136,380m3/d (30MIGD) plant at Shuwaikh.
